Transaction ff159e56653641cc7e28fbb4dc73acf5b3ec8bfb31059644c6e4cb524504717b

1 Input
2 Outputs
  • ff159e56653641cc7e28fbb4dc73acf5b3ec8bfb31059644c6e4cb524504717b:0
  • value  41290019533
    address  1CUJvaaUcHUpgvUfydpngwaXgxwpbLJw54
  • ff159e56653641cc7e28fbb4dc73acf5b3ec8bfb31059644c6e4cb524504717b:1
  • value  3532000
    address  3HvPMLxxMRRatQE4FJs7cNnz37tD3KAZyX